Court decides on Bobi Wine’s ‘illegal detention’ today

KAMPALA – Court is set to give its ruling on Presidential candidate Robert Kyagulanyi alias Bobi Wine’s habeas corpus on January 25, 2021.

Bobi Wine who came second in the just concluded presidential election with 34%, has not left his home which is surrounded by police and army since he went out to vote on January 14, 2021.

The Presidential candidate who is not even allowed to see his family members, friends, lawyers, and doctors has since rejected the results and seeks to challenge it in courts of law.

On Tuesday, January 19, 2021, the opposition leader’s lawyers led by Anthony Wameli and Geoffrey Turyamusiima filed for a habeas corpus before the High Court in Kampala, arguing that the continued illegal detention of Kyagulanyi and his wife is an infringement on their rights to personal liberty

However, two Justices Esther Nambayo and Musa Ssekaana denied to hear the application claiming that they are already handling cases involving the party National Unity Platform (NUP), saying that in order to avoid conflict of interest they will not handle more related cases.

According to lawyer Wameli, their case is going to be ruled by Justice Michael Elubu.
